Message

Generally, ignorance kills. It is however even more lethal when people do not know God.

Such people could fall into the hands of God just as Nebuchadnezzar did (Daniel 4:33).

Pharaoh was reluctant to free the Israelites because he was ignorant of God’s power (Exodus 5:2), yet that was not enough to excuse him and his kingdom from God’s judgement.

God will never accept ignorance as an excuse for disobedience to His will.

Knowledge however, is power, more so the knowledge of the Most High God. It is the ultimate power.

How do we know God to the extent that we can draw maximum benefits from Him?.

How do we avoid walking contrary to His will?

God is the source of both temporal and eternal blessings. To know Him, you must first know Jesus. Matthew 11:27 says:

“All things are delivered unto me of my Father; and no man knoweth the Son, but the Father; neither knoweth any man the Father, save the Son, and he to whomsoever the Son will reveal him.“

Knowing Jesus Christ is knowing the mind of God and those who know their God shall be strong and do exploits (Daniel 11:32 ).

No wonder Paul prayed passionately to know Jesus intimately (Philippians 3:10 ). When we look at Pauls prayer, we may understand why he did great exploits in the ministry.

To achieve the same kind of result in our Christian walk, we also must be knowledgeable in the word of God.

Search the Scriptures daily to know Jesus Christ the more (John 5:39 ), His mission before (Matthew 1:21 ), during (John 14:6 ) and after His earthly ministry (Revelation 22:12 ).
